Understanding the Purpose of an Invitation Letter

An invitation letter serves as a formal request to the U.S. government, inviting a foreign national to enter the United States for a specific purpose, such as tourism, business, or family visits. The letter helps establish the individual’s intentions, financial support, and accommodation arrangements, which are essential for obtaining a visa or entry permit.

How to Write an Invitation Letter to Enter the USA

Writing an effective invitation letter requires attention to detail and a clear understanding of the requirements. Here are some steps to follow:

  1. Start with a formal greeting and address the recipient properly.
  2. Clearly state the purpose of the invitation and the type of visa or entry permit required.
  3. Provide detailed information about the invitee, including their full name, date of birth, passport number, and contact information.
  4. Specify the duration of stay, accommodation arrangements, and financial support.
  5. Include a statement of responsibility, confirming that you will be responsible for the invitee’s expenses during their stay.
  6. End with a professional closing and your signature.

Tips for Writing a Successful Invitation Letter

When writing an invitation letter, keep the following tips in mind:

  • Be clear and concise in your writing.
  • Use a professional tone and format.
  • Provide all required information and supporting documents.
  • Proofread your letter carefully to avoid errors.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

When writing an invitation letter, avoid the following common mistakes:

  • Incomplete or inaccurate information.
  • Poorly written or formatted letter.
  • Failure to provide supporting documents.
  • Last-minute submissions.
